The Importance of Roof Cleaning

The Importance of Roof Cleaning

Maintaining a clean roof is crucial for the overall health and longevity of your home. Neglecting roof cleaning can lead to a myriad of issues, including damage to the structure and a decline in curb appeal. In this article, we’ll delve into the significance of roof cleaning, explore different cleaning methods, and provide tips for both DIY enthusiasts and those opting for professional services.

Preventing Damage

One of the primary reasons to invest in roof cleaning is to prevent damage to your home. Over time, roofs accumulate dirt, debris, mold, algae, and other contaminants. These substances can compromise the integrity of the roof, leading to leaks, water damage, and structural issues. By regularly cleaning your roof, you can mitigate the risk of costly repairs down the line.

Enhancing Curb Appeal

In addition to protecting your home from damage, roof cleaning can significantly enhance its curb appeal. A clean roof not only looks aesthetically pleasing but also signals to potential buyers that the property is well-maintained. Whether you’re planning to sell your home or simply take pride in its appearance, investing in roof cleaning is a worthwhile endeavor.

DIY vs. Professional Roof Cleaning

When it comes to roof cleaning, homeowners have two main options: DIY or hiring a professional service. Each approach has its own set of advantages and considerations.

Pros and Cons of DIY

DIY roof cleaning can be a cost-effective option for homeowners who are comfortable working at heights and have access to the necessary equipment. However, it’s essential to recognize the risks involved, including injury from falls, damage to the roof or surrounding property, and ineffective cleaning results. Additionally, certain cleaning methods, such as pressure washing, require skill and expertise to avoid causing damage.

Benefits of Professional Services

Hiring a professional roof cleaning service offers several benefits, including expertise, efficiency, and peace of mind. Experienced professionals have the knowledge and equipment to safely and effectively clean your roof without causing harm. Moreover, they can tailor their approach to your specific roof type and cleaning needs, ensuring optimal results. While professional services come at a cost, the long-term savings and convenience they provide often outweigh the initial investment.

Common Roof Cleaning Methods

Roof cleaning can be accomplished using various methods, each suited to different types of roofs and levels of contamination.

Soft Washing

Soft washing is a gentle yet effective method that involves using low-pressure water combined with eco-friendly cleaning solutions to remove dirt, algae, and other debris. This approach is ideal for delicate roofing materials such as asphalt shingles and clay tiles, as it minimizes the risk of damage.

Pressure Washing

Pressure washing utilizes high-pressure water to blast away stubborn stains, mold, and mildew from the roof surface. While effective for heavily soiled roofs, pressure washing should be approached with caution, as excessive pressure can cause damage to the roof’s protective layers.

Chemical Treatments

Chemical treatments involve applying specialized cleaning solutions to the roof surface to dissolve stains and kill algae and mold. These treatments are often used in conjunction with soft washing or pressure washing to achieve thorough cleaning results.

Factors to Consider Before Cleaning Your Roof

Before embarking on a roof cleaning project, there are several factors to take into account to ensure optimal results and safety.

Roof Material

Different roofing materials require different cleaning methods and solutions. For example, asphalt shingles may be damaged by abrasive cleaning techniques, while metal roofs may require special treatments to prevent corrosion.

Roof Age

The age of your roof can also influence the cleaning process. Older roofs may be more susceptible to damage and may require gentler cleaning methods to avoid causing harm.

Weather Conditions

It’s essential to consider the weather forecast before scheduling a roof cleaning. Cleaning should ideally be done on a dry, overcast day to prevent the cleaning solutions from evaporating too quickly or being washed away by rain.

Steps for DIY Roof Cleaning

If you decide to tackle roof cleaning yourself, it’s crucial to follow proper safety precautions and methods to achieve satisfactory results without risking injury or damage to your property.

Safety Precautions

Before starting, ensure you have the necessary safety equipment, including a sturdy ladder, safety harness, non-slip shoes, and goggles. Avoid working on the roof during wet or windy conditions, as this increases the risk of slips and falls.

Equipment Needed

Gather all the equipment and materials you’ll need for the job, including a garden hose, soft bristle brush or broom, cleaning solution, and a pump sprayer or pressure washer if applicable.

Cleaning Process

Start by removing debris from the roof surface using a broom or brush. Then, apply the cleaning solution according to the manufacturer’s instructions, working in small sections from the top down. Allow the solution to sit for the recommended time before rinsing thoroughly with water.

Hiring a Professional Roof Cleaning Service

If DIY isn’t your preferred route, hiring a professional roof cleaning service is a convenient and reliable alternative. Here’s how to navigate the process.

Researching Companies

Take the time to research local roof cleaning companies and read reviews from past customers. Look for companies with positive feedback, experience in the industry, and appropriate licensing and insurance.

Asking for Quotes

Contact several companies to request quotes for your roof cleaning project. Be sure to provide details about your roof type, size, and any specific cleaning requirements.

Evaluating Services

Once you’ve received quotes, compare them based on price, services offered, and reputation. Don’t hesitate to ask questions about the cleaning process, including the methods used, safety precautions, and expected outcomes.

Maintaining a Clean Roof

After cleaning your roof, it’s essential to implement a maintenance routine to preserve its cleanliness and integrity over time.

Regular Inspections

Schedule regular inspections of your roof to check for signs of damage, debris buildup, or mold growth. Address any issues promptly to prevent further damage.

Gutter Cleaning

Keep your gutters clean and free of debris to ensure proper drainage and prevent water from backing up onto the roof surface.

Professional Maintenance Programs

Consider enrolling in a professional roof maintenance program, where a qualified technician will perform regular inspections and cleaning to keep your roof in top condition.


Roof cleaning is a crucial aspect of home maintenance that should not be overlooked. Whether you choose to tackle the task yourself or enlist the help of professionals, regular cleaning and maintenance are essential for preserving the integrity and appearance of your roof.